Default move accounts?

I just read on a previous post where someone said that HG would help them move thier site. However I just asked support in the chat if they help move sites and was told no they do not help move sites.

Which is fine, I would move my own site if possible.

I have a some sites that have email accounts & databases the users setup and I don't want to ask them to set all that up again. I know some hosts do move everything for you if you give them thier cpanel login and it transfers everything.

In cpanel I can do a full backup but there is only a restore for your home dir and sql. If you do a full backup, how do you restore it? I read in the cpanel forum that you have to get the webhost to do it.

So any way I can move a sites email accounts & db's & everything?
